Summary

The Board approved minutes from June 2, 2026, and unanimously approved and authorized signing of a comment on the draft compatibility determination at Klamath Marsh National Wildlife Refuge; staff also discussed a quarterly newsletter sign-up plan.

The Klamath County Board of Commissioners recorded several routine administrative actions at its June 9 meeting. The minutes for the June 2, 2026 meeting were approved. Commissioner DeGroot moved to approve and sign the Board's comment on the draft compatibility determination at Klamath Marsh National Wildlife Refuge; Commissioner Minty seconded and the motion passed unanimously. Commissioner Nichols described a plan for a public sign-up system for a quarterly county newsletter and the Board agreed to the plan.

No additional conditions or contested debate were recorded for the minutes approval or the Klamath Marsh comment; staff were authorized to sign and transmit the comment as presented.
